For nearly three decades, Joseph Mitchell worked at The New Yorker, where he produced some of the magazine’s most venerable essays, including his masterpiece, “Joe Gould’s Secret” in 1964. This piece was a follow-up to his 1942 profile on Gould, “Professor Sea Gull,” which made the Greenwich Village vagrant famous.

Web27 feb. 2024 · The first Christian hermits appeared by the end of the 3rd century in Egypt, where one reaction to the persecution of Christians by the Roman emperor Decius was flight into the desert to preserve the faith and to lead a life of prayer and penance. Paul of Thebes, who fled to the desert about 250, has been considered the first hermit.

Web14 dec. 2024 · Lykova has lived in the mountains since she was born. Her family, who were Orthodox Old Believers, built the homestead in 1936 when they took to the forest to escape religious persecution under former dictator Joseph Stalin. The site of their home is roughly 150 miles away from the nearest city.
